Abstract

The utility model discloses a kind of gap adjusting nut handlers of sliding screw pair, include litter stent and rotating mechanism, at least two litter are provided on the litter stent, the rotating mechanism is provided with the sliding sleeve being slidably connected on the litter, the litter stent is additionally provided with two for fixing the fixed seat of sliding screw, and two fixed seats split the both ends of litter;The rotating mechanism includes pedestal, and the sliding sleeve is fixedly connected on pedestal, and motor and the nut fastener for connecting gap adjusting nut are connected on the pedestal, and the nut fastener is connected with motor drive, and the motor is stepper motor.The utility model realizes fast quick-detach gap adjusting nut, easy to operate instead of manual work, and operating efficiency is high, saves substantial amounts of time and human cost, reduces the labor intensity of worker, improve benefit.

Description

A kind of gap adjusting nut handler of sliding screw pair
Technical field
The utility model is related to detaching equipment technical field, the gap adjusting nut for being specifically a kind of sliding screw pair loads and unloads dress It puts.
Background technology
In many mechanical equipments, sliding screw pair is generally used for the mutual conversion of rotary motion and linear movement.It slides The effect of screw is that convert rotational motion is converted into the power (thrust) of straight line for linear motion or the power (torque) rotated.It is sliding Dynamic screw pair is the powerful tool in many scheme of machine design, it can not only solve convert rotational motion as linear motion Problem, moreover it is possible to efficiency and control accuracy are improved in high-precision applications occasion.Sliding screw pair largely uses in manufacturing industry, Yield and efficiency are improved, but the recycling of the gap adjusting nut of sliding screw pair is that very difficult task, a sliding screw is general Length is 2m or more, usually there is the gap adjusting nut of 3 or more, the installation and recycling of these gap adjusting nuts on each sliding screw It is substantially manually rotated and dismantled round and round with hand, take a substantial amount of time manpower;In addition, some sliding screws by Cause have greasy filth or dirt accumulation inside thread groove in much time using, affect the rotation of gap adjusting nut, worker must take Very big power could rotate gap adjusting nut, so both add labor intensity, also increase the time of dismounting, further reduce effect Rate adds cost, influences benefit.

Specific embodiment
With reference to Fig. 1~Fig. 2, a kind of gap adjusting nut handler of sliding screw pair includes litter stent 1 and whirler Structure 2 is provided at least two litter 3 on the litter stent 1, and the rotating mechanism 2, which is provided with, is slidably connected at the litter 3 On sliding sleeve 21, the litter stent 1 is additionally provided with two for fixing the fixed seats 11 of sliding screw, two fixed seats 11 split the both ends of litter 3;The rotating mechanism 2 includes pedestal 4, and the sliding sleeve 21 is fixedly connected on pedestal 4, the pedestal Motor 5 and the nut fastener 6 for connecting gap adjusting nut are connected on 4, the nut fastener 6 is sequentially connected with motor 5, electricity Machine 5 preferably uses stepper motor.In the present embodiment, it is preferred that runing rest 7, the spiral shell are fixedly connected on the pedestal 4 Master card part 6 is mounted on runing rest 7 and can relatively rotate.Preferably, the runing rest 7 and nut fastener 6 are disposed as Circular ring type, the runing rest 7 are provided with the groove of annular for installing nut fastener 6.Preferably, the nut fastener 6 with Motor 5 is connected by gear drive, and hollow wheel gear 71, planetary gear 72 and sun gear are provided in the runing rest 7 73, the planetary gear 72 engages simultaneously with hollow wheel gear 71, sun gear 73, and the nut fastener 6 is fixed in sun gear 73, the pinion gear 51 being meshed with the hollow wheel gear 71 is connected on the output shaft of the motor 5.Using the above structure, make Industry flow is as follows:The sliding screw both ends of sliding screw pair are fixed in two fixed seats 11 first, gap adjusting nut clamps solid It is scheduled on nut fastener 6, starts motor 5, motor 5 drives hollow wheel gear 71 to rotate by pinion gear 51, and hollow wheel gear 71 passes through Planetary gear 72 drives sun gear 73, nut fastener 6 and gap adjusting nut rotation, has not only realized transmission, but also can reduce rotating speed, Possesses deceleration, structure is reliability and durability, since sliding screw is fixed by two fixed seats 11, along sliding when gap adjusting nut rotates The axial movement of screw, while gap adjusting nut drives rotating mechanism 2 to move integrally, rotating mechanism 2 is slided by sliding sleeve 21 along litter It is dynamic, and and as being oriented to, quickly by the end of gap adjusting nut turn to sliding screw, finally slip silk is removed from fixed seat 11 Bar, a few are detachable gap adjusting nut to manual rotation's gap adjusting nut, easy to operate, and operating efficiency is high, save the substantial amounts of time and Human cost reduces the labor intensity of worker, improves benefit;The installation procedure of gap adjusting nut is exactly the opposite, and operation is equally simple,
In the present embodiment, it is preferred that the litter 3 is provided with four, and the sliding sleeve 21 is provided with two, the rotation Two the second sliding sleeves 74 being slidably connected on the litter 3, two sliding sleeves 21 and two the second sliding sleeves 74 are provided on stent 7 It is corresponding to be mounted on four litter 3.In the present embodiment, it is preferred that the both ends of four litter 3 are fixedly connected on litter branch Frame 1, the fixed seat 11 are bolted to connection in litter stent 1.Four litter 3 arranged along rectangle corner can be to rotation Mechanism 2 forms comprehensive support, reinforcement structure intensity, and litter 3 and the cooperation of sliding sleeve 21, the second sliding sleeve 74 had both been led as slip To, and the power of peripheral direction is assumed responsibility for, sliding screw bending is avoided, ensures smooth dismounting gap adjusting nut.
